Bills Kick Off 2026 with Thrilling Win; Allen's Rollercoaster Ride Continues, Kincaid and Rousseau Emerge as X-Factors

The Buffalo Bills opened their 2026 season with a 36-31 victory over the Houston Texans, fueled by a clutch performance from Josh Allen and a breakout showing from TE Dalton Kincaid. Greg Rousseau's defensive heroics, including two strip-sacks, sealed the win, though the defense showed areas needing improvement. Head coach Joe Brady secured his first regular-season win.
